[QUOTE="robbo100, post: 927831, member: 91446"] There is a tool for windows 7 called power triggers, which will run a batch file nicely on suspend or resume. I used to use it to run Devcon to reset my audio hardware every time my HTPC recovered from standby. I think this might be it (after a name change): [url]http://win7suspendresume.codeplex.com/[/url] With all of that said, I personally don't have any problems with iMon, and it may be your setup method that is causing the problem. What version of IMon are you using, and are you using the replacement iMon binaries from this thread (post number 65) with IMon in plugin mode: [url]https://forum.team-mediaportal.com/threads/imon-vfd-lcd-minidisplay-driver-for-mediaportal-1-1-3-1-2-1.95616/page-7#post-759455[/url]?
